Output 8c038dc31374253002f591eb6e519d8614ecd06e03ed14d7aa8c47177812329b:0

value
1030139
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99efdf807fbf4e45d4570e75e8122ab653cdb429 OP_EQUAL
address
MMw6yTBdwbotUJavJx7H8MUCyYfEdkEt6N
transaction
8c038dc31374253002f591eb6e519d8614ecd06e03ed14d7aa8c47177812329b
spent
true